6.G.A.2

Code Standard Coding: 
6.G.A.2
Code Standard standard: 

Find the volume of a right rectangular prism with fractional edge lengths by packing it with unit cubes of the appropriate unit fraction edge lengths, and show that the volume is the same as would be found by multiplying the edge lengths of the prism. Apply the formula V = B·h, where in this case, B is the area of the base (B = l·w) to find volumes of right rectangular prisms with fractional edge lengths in mathematical problems and problems in a real-world context.

Code Standard Domain: 
Geometry (G)
Code Standard Cluster: 
6.G.A Solve real-world and mathematical problems involving area, surface area, and volume.
Code Standard Grade: 
6
